CIRCULAR LETTER April 1995

Europe – Vatican – Israel

« »

It has never been as obvious as it is now that the Vatican has a say in the political unity of Europe. The Pope has long since consecrated all of Europe to the Immaculate Heart of Mary and placed the Eastern European states under the patronage of the two Slavic apostles. Unfortunately, this is not a laughing matter, but an occasion to think about where the journey is going. According to biblical prophecy, the Roman Empire is the last world empire that is now rising through the European Union on the basis of the Treaties of Rome. The Catholic Church is the spiritual world power that also dominates other religions through its political power.

In the magazine "Idea-Spektrum" of March 8, 1995, on page 6, we find a report on a conference of the "Confessional Movement" in which the evangelical pastor Albert Jansen is quoted. The subtitle of the article reads: "All Evangelical churches are dependent on the Vatican." At this conference, Jansen denounces the Vatican's claim "that Roman Church law represents divine law for all people." This report continues: "In the meantime, there is 'spiritually no longer an independent Protestant church in Germany'. Everyone has become dependent on the Vatican." There is talk of Evangelicals having only "a pious fig leaf function".

Secular media openly report on the Vatican's role in the unification of Europe. It is becoming increasingly clear who is setting the tone and direction. Jesuit-trained personalities sit everywhere in the governments and the highest offices, especially at the headquarters in Brussels. We know from Bible prophecy that it must come to this. And that is why our Lord's warning is issued: "Wherefore come out from among them, and be ye separate, saith the Lord, and touch not the unclean thing." [2 Corinthians 6:17] Those who belong to the church of Jesus Christ cannot remain in any denomination. The many submit to the Antichrist, and the small flock of the elect submit to the head of the congregation, which is Jesus Christ.

With regard to Israel, the Vatican is raising its voice ever more loudly, and the demands are becoming ever greater. In the news magazine "Focus", issue 39, 1995, there is the article on page 342: "Jerusalem – holy bone of contention". Very significant in this article is the statement of the Vatican's cultural attaché, Richard Marthes: "The Vatican does not need recognition from Israel, the PLO or the UN in order to negotiate." He emphasizes: "Whether directly or indirectly, the Vatican will always have a stake in the future of the city."

The question could be asked: Why has the Vatican focused its policy on no other city in the world as much as on Jerusalem? The answer is, that the Scriptures may be fulfilled and that the covenant foretold by the prophet Daniel may come into being. First, the Jews fall for the Antichrist; they are still spiritually blind, the veil will only be taken from them when they recognize Christ as Messiah.

It is also very significant what J. M. Lustiger, Archbishop of Paris, son of Jewish parents, said on January 10, 1983, when he was appointed Cardinal: "I remain a Jew". Hard to believe. It shows that without revelation neither Jews nor Gentiles can recognize God's plan of salvation. But one thing we do know: that God is able to write a straightforward plan of Salvation even on the crooked lines of human history! We really do live in the time when all things come to an end. How important is the prophetic word, which shines on all to whom it is revealed in its fulfillment!
